Ahh hahaha.. the jokester is in session today. What I want to talk about is the right of ADD/ADHDers to accommodations in the work place, we have a recognized disability. I remember the day my boss came to me for the umpteenth time about my paperwork being late. I finally told him I had ADD/ADHD he said that now he knew my formerly mysteriously lazy behaviour began to make sense. The sense of relief I felt at that moment was profound. I was able to ask for help in a way that did not make me feel defective. I even asked to be checked up on more often! Can you believe that?
Since then my performance evaluations progressively got better and better. I think that was the turning point where I began to work with my ADHD instead of against it. I've definitely learned that once I got on top of my paperwork, progress notes etc. the way to stay on top was to do it now. That's not to say that I always jump right on tasks but I'm not so far behind the eight ball anymore that I can't get caught up very quickly usually same day.
